...

Home
Book Store
Search Classes
Consulting
Partner Program
News
About Us
Contact Information
Site Map

Is TrainingCity Right for your Team?

Talk directly to our satisfied references!  Call today for details

I highly recommend TrainingCity for training services. I took a workshop for one week for training on VoIP technologies. After taking the course, I knew enough about the technology to set up my own VoIP system at home, and am qualified to get a VoIP job.

TrainingCity's course is organized, the topics are covered thoroughly and they have deep knowledge of the subject. In addition, my instructor was very personable and kept the class interested. I plan on taking future courses with TrainingCity.” Yvonne Young March 26, 2007

 
Detailed Course Outline
Web Application Security for Programmers
Course: 2020
Duration: 2 Days
Register
View Schedule
Course Outline
Suggested Prerequisites
Suggested Follow-Ons
Overview
Enterprise Network Security Issues are front and center in every application design. Will your next design project be accepted by increasingly security aware customers? Get your development team on the same page when it comes to security in this intense, "programmers only", hands on workshop.
Enterprise Network Security Issues
  • Sources of Attacks
    • Internal
    • External
  • Types of attacks
    • Denial of Service (DOS)
    • TCP/IP insecurity
    • Eavesdropping
    • Sniffing/Snooping/Wiretapping
  • Tools of the Trade
    • Ethereal
    • Wireshark
    • Etherpeek
    • Packet Spoofing
    • Replay
    • Message Integrity
    • Phreaking
  • Enterprise Security Best Practices
  • LAB: Trace a DOS attack
  • Utilize tools to create packet spoofing
  • identify networking protocols for security attacks
Operating System Security Issues
  • Operating System Security
      User Authentication
    • Application authentication
  • OS security issues when interacting with Networking protocols
    • HTTP
    • DHCP
    • DNS
    • Active Directory
    • Secure Telnet
    • Secure ftp
  • LAB: Setup authentication for users in Windows OS
  • Trace networking protocols
    • Web Browsing
    • DNS
    • DHCP
    • Telnet
    • email
Security Threats and Web Application Security Fundamentals
  • Threats
  • Countermeasures
Designing Secure Web Applications
  • Overview of Secure Web Applications
  • Architecture and Design for Security
Building Secure Web Applications
  • Overview of .NET Security
    • Security in .NET Assemblies
    • Security in access Code
    • Access Security with ASP.NET
    • Secure ASP.NET Pages and Controls
  • Secure Serviced Components
  • Secure Web Services
  • Secure Remoted Components
  • Secure Data Access
Network, Host, and Application Security
  • Implementing security in:
    • Enterprise Network
    • Web Servers
    • Multi-hosted Web Applications
    • Application Servers
    • Database Servers
    • ASP.NET Application and Web Services
 
 
 
 
 
 
 
Hands On Training
Trace a DOS attack
Setup authentication for users in Windows OS